1. What Are Training Programs?

Trainings are structured programs or courses designed to enhance an individual's skills, knowledge, and competencies in a specific area. These may include workshops, internships, certification programs, or on-the-job training offered by employers or organizations.

 

2. Are Training Programs Free or Paid?

Training programs can be either free or paid. Some organizations and platforms, such as government programs for nonprofits, offer free, fully-funded training, while others charge a fee. There are also scholarships and grants available to help cover the costs of paid training opportunities.

 

3. What Are the Benefits of Participating in Training Programs?

Training programs provide numerous benefits, including skill development, career advancement, personal growth, and increased job market competitiveness. They may also offer networking opportunities, certifications, and hands-on experience that can enhance your professional profile.

 

4. What Types of Training Opportunities Are Available?

There are various types of training opportunities. Some popular ones include:

  • Workshops and Seminars: Short-term learning experiences on specific topics.

  • Internships and Apprenticeships: Hands-on, work-based learning.

  • Certifications: Programs that provide credentials upon completion.

 

5. What Is the Difference Between an Internship and a Training Program?

An internship is a specific type of training program that focuses on gaining work experience in a professional setting, typically over a short duration (such as a summer). On the other hand, a training program may include broader educational experiences that could be theoretical, practical, or a combination of both, and may or may not take place in a work environment.
